Assistant Athletic Trainer
Colgate University
Accountabilities: This position will coordinate medical care operations for select assigned varsity sport programs while supporting the comprehensive coverage of all varsity student-athletes as a member of the Colgate Sports Medicine team. Responsible for the overall operational functions and strategies of assigned varsity sports. This includes, and as necessitated by sport seasons:
Responsible for supervision of all operational functions regarding practice and home game medical coverage of all intercollegiate athletic events per department sport coverage strategy, as assigned. In-season competition travel will be expected. Responsible for coordinating with Colgate Sports Medicine team, under the direction of the Director of Sports Medicine, to ensure comprehensive coverage of all varsity team activities as needed. This may occasionally require additional care and coverage outside assigned sport assignments Responsible for coordinating and direct communication with university physician(s) for assigned sports. Complete, independent and unchallengeable decision-making authority regarding:
Responsible for preparing and executing pre-participation screenings as assigned. To include: Medical History information acquisition {obtaining information from home, involved physicians, and other specialists); anthropometric measurement; musculoskeletal screening; concussion baseline testing; organize physician exam; final clearance documentation. Ensures personal compliance to standards of clinical care, operating under University Physician's professional license. Responsible for collection of all appropriate NCAA, and University medical forms per University policies. Responsible for the effective supervision of student assistants within the Colgate Student Assistant program, including hiring, scheduling, evaluation, daily operations, training and employment status of student assistants. Independent discretion to terminate student employees. Ensures all pertinent and reported student-athlete injuries are properly communicated to University medical staff and NCAA. Responsible for maintaining an effective relationship with Strength and Conditioning staff to ensure student-athlete safety by fostering good communication and maintaining basic knowledge of the strength and conditioning field. Certification through the National Strength and Conditioning Association and Collegiate Strength and Conditioning Association may enhance relationship. Responsible for maintaining a budget. Exercises independent discretion on all purchases and budgetary decisions for assigned sport programs. Accountable for maintaining personal compliance with all relevant governing bodies to include:
Responsible for role modeling behaviors and leadership for student-athletes. Colgate Athletics Mission: To be an inclusive community of competitive excellence. This position has been designated as a Campus Security Authority {CSA), in accordance with the federal statutory requirements of the Jeanne Clery Act. CSAs are required to and responsible for reporting allegations of crimes they receive from students and employees to the Campus Safety Department. Professional Experience/Qualifications:

About Colgate University
Colgate University is a highly selective residential liberal arts institution distinguished by academic excellence and interdisciplinary inquiry. Located on a beautiful campus in upstate New York, Colgate takes pride in the active engagement of its students and faculty in local, national, and global communities.
